Improvements in Robotics



One significant innovation in oral surgery is using robot modern technology, which permits specific and reliable surgeries. With the help of robot systems, dental specialists have the ability to carry out intricate surgeries with boosted precision, lessening the threat of human error.



These robotic systems are equipped with innovative imaging innovation and specific tools that make it possible for specialists to browse through complex anatomical structures easily. By making use of robotic innovation, specialists can attain better medical accuracy, causing boosted individual end results and faster recovery times.

Furthermore, making use of robotics in dental surgery allows for minimally intrusive procedures, lowering the trauma to surrounding tissues and advertising faster healing.

3D Printing in Dental Surgery



To enhance the field of dental surgery, you can check out the subtopic of 3D printing in oral surgery. This cutting-edge technology has the prospective to change the way oral specialists run and deal with individuals. Right here are four vital ways in which 3D printing is shaping the area:

- ** Custom-made Surgical Guides **: 3D printing enables the production of extremely precise and patient-specific surgical overviews, boosting the precision and performance of procedures.

- ** have dental implants improved **: With 3D printing, oral surgeons can develop tailored dental implant prosthetics that flawlessly fit a client's one-of-a-kind composition, leading to better results and person satisfaction.

- ** Bone Grafting **: 3D printing enables the manufacturing of patient-specific bone grafts, minimizing the need for standard implanting techniques and enhancing recovery and healing time.

- ** Education and Training **: 3D printing can be utilized to develop sensible surgical designs for educational functions, enabling oral surgeons to exercise complex procedures before executing them on patients.

With its prospective to boost precision, modification, and training, 3D printing is an exciting development in the field of dental surgery.

Minimally Invasive Strategies



To better advance the field of dental surgery, accept the possibility of minimally intrusive strategies that can substantially profit both specialists and individuals alike.

Minimally intrusive strategies are transforming the area by reducing medical injury, decreasing post-operative discomfort, and increasing the healing process. These techniques include utilizing smaller lacerations and specialized tools to carry out treatments with accuracy and effectiveness.

By making use of innovative imaging technology, such as cone light beam calculated tomography (CBCT), doctors can properly prepare and implement surgeries with very little invasiveness.

In addition, the use of lasers in oral surgery allows for exact tissue cutting and coagulation, leading to lessened blood loss and decreased healing time.

With minimally intrusive methods, people can experience quicker recovery, lowered scarring, and enhanced outcomes, making it a vital element of the future of dental surgery.
